Infralab 710 is not connecting to the gauge.

After a power outage at my office my computer refuses to connect to the Infralab gauge. I also realized that my new installation does not allow for connection too (after installing .NET Framework 2.0 and Infralab 710 on a new PC). I was set an Applications installer which I also have no idea for what it is. Also I discovered the data folder from the previous PC and replaced it with the one on the current PC in order to get my previous measurements. Can you help?

In order to fix the connection issue, go to Start > Control Panel > System and Security > Windows Firewall > Allow a program through Windows Firewall and check the box next to Infralab 710. If you can't find the application in the Allowed programs and features window, press the "Allow another program" button, navigate to the installation directory, select the executable file and press Add.

After that, from the Advanced Settings select Inbound Rules > New Rule. Check the Port box, click Next, select All local Ports and follow the self-explained steps. Also, make sure that your security program doesn't block the connection. If the issue persists, try contacting the official support team.
